Transaction c8f81aedd5ae674bc3fb15057752ecd9246f1b27e107a3f255ce6338f82db7d9
1 Input
1 Output
-
c8f81aedd5ae674bc3fb15057752ecd9246f1b27e107a3f255ce6338f82db7d9:0
- value
- 564628
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 82e9dc4fa1152b613cf989e59254505ca21ecdf7 OP_EQUAL
- address
- 3DdDvQB69J3RKfZnFEaPYYxGgRjdU7cnRP